IPBUF安全漏洞报告
English
CVE-2026-40367 CVSS 8.4 高危

CVE-2026-40367 Microsoft Office Word 未信任指针解引用漏洞

披露日期: 2026-05-12

漏洞信息

漏洞编号
CVE-2026-40367
漏洞类型
未信任指针解引用
CVSS评分
8.4 高危
攻击向量
本地 (AV:L)
认证要求
无需认证 (PR:N)
用户交互
无需交互 (UI:N)
影响产品
Microsoft Office Word

相关标签

Microsoft Office Word未信任指针解引用本地代码执行高危漏洞内存破坏

漏洞概述

Microsoft Office Word 中存在一个严重的安全漏洞,被归类为未信任指针解引用。该漏洞允许未经身份验证的攻击者在本地系统上执行任意代码。漏洞产生的原因是 Word 在处理特定文档数据时,错误地引用了未经验证的内存指针。由于无需用户交互即可触发,该漏洞对系统的机密性、完整性和可用性构成了极高威胁。

技术细节

该漏洞的核心原理在于内存管理机制中的验证缺失。当 Microsoft Office Word 解析文档文件时,会从文件数据中读取特定字段并将其作为指针使用。由于缺乏对指针有效性的严格校验,攻击者可以构造一个特制的文档,其中包含指向非法地址或受控内存区域的恶意指针值。当 Word 尝试访问该指针指向的内存地址(即解引用操作)时,会引发内存访问违例或缓冲区溢出。攻击者通过精心布局内存数据,可以利用这一违例控制程序的指令指针(EIP/RIP),从而劫持执行流。由于攻击向量为本地(AV:L),攻击者可以在获得本地文件执行权限后,利用此漏洞提升权限或直接执行恶意载荷,绕过系统安全机制。

攻击链分析

STEP 1
1. 漏洞利用准备
攻击者分析 Microsoft Office Word 的文件解析逻辑,确定导致未信任指针解引用的具体偏移量和数据结构。
STEP 2
2. 构造恶意文档
攻击者编写脚本或工具,生成一个包含特制指针值的恶意 Office 文档。该指针指向攻击者控制的内存区域或非法地址。
STEP 3
3. 投递与执行
攻击者将恶意文件传输至目标系统。由于攻击向量为本地(AV:L),攻击者可能需要通过物理接触、社会工程学或其他本地手段在该系统上执行或打开该文件。
STEP 4
4. 触发漏洞与代码执行
当 Word 尝试解析该恶意文档并执行解引用操作时,会触发崩溃或异常。攻击者利用此时的内存状态,注入并执行恶意代码,从而获得系统控制权。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
# This is a conceptual Proof of Concept generator for CVE-2026-40367 # It demonstrates how to craft a file structure that triggers the untrusted pointer dereference. import struct def generate_malicious_doc(filename): # Header for a generic Office file format (simplified) header = b'\xD0\xCF\x11\xE0\xA1\xB1\x1A\xE1' # OLE header # Constructing a payload with a malicious pointer # Offset 0x100 usually contains critical structure pointers # We inject an invalid or controlled address (e.g., 0x41414141) malicious_pointer = struct.pack('<I', 0x41414141) # Padding to reach the vulnerable structure offset padding = b'\x00' * 0xF8 # Combine data data = header + padding + malicious_pointer with open(filename, 'wb') as f: f.write(data) print(f"[+] Malicious file '{filename}' generated successfully.") print(f"[+] Attempting to open with Microsoft Word may trigger the vulnerability.") if __name__ == "__main__": generate_malicious_doc("cve_2026_40367_poc.doc")

影响范围

Microsoft Office Word (具体受影响版本请参考微软安全公告)

防御指南

临时缓解措施
建议用户立即检查系统更新,并安装微软针对 CVE-2026-40367 发布的最新安全补丁。在未修复前,应严格限制在本地系统上打开和编辑 Word 文档的权限,并加强对可疑文件的扫描和隔离。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表